As early as when Sun Yat-sen was still alive, Chen Jiongming, the former commander-in-chief of the Guangdong Army, was bought by the warlord and led the army to attack the revolutionary government in Guangzhou. At that time, Chen Geng, the company commander, under the leadership of Zhou Enlai, Participated in the crusade against Chen Jiongming, and finally won.

As there was no way to cut the weeds and roots, the Chen Jiongming's department who was left behind gathered people everywhere and finally went to Xu Chongzhi's department.

Sun Yat-sen died on March 12, 1925,Chiang Kai-shek opened the way to seizing power. In order to achieve the goal of dictatorship, he designed to drive his brother Xu Chongzhi out of Guangzhou, and this incident became the best opportunity for Chen Jiongming to counterattack.

After making preparations, Chen Jiongming led his troops to launch a fierce attack on Guangzhou. In this case, Chiang Kai-shek, whose foundations were still unstable, had to fight head-on. After research, 's second expedition was deployed. stage.

Chen Jiongming

Chiang Kai-shek invested a total of 30,000 troops in the Eastern Expedition, and these 30,000 troops were divided into three groups to advance. Chen Geng was in charge of Chiang Kai-shek's security command in this battle. It can also be seen from this that Chiang Kai-shek attaches great importance to and trusts Chen Geng, otherwise he would not be allowed to serve as his personal guard.

However, shortly after the war broke out, there was a crisis. The third division led by Tan Shuqing encountered Chen Jiongming's main force-Lin Hubu. The third division was very general in terms of the command ability of the division commander and the combat capabilities of the soldiers, so it was quickly at a disadvantage.

The most terrible thing is that the position of the third division is quite close to the headquarters, and the other columns have also gone far. This means that if the third division is defeated, then the headquarters where Chiang Kai-shek is located The command headquarters will not be able to get any support in a short time.

As the war progressed, the 3rd Division was already defeated, and now, together with the general headquarters, was surrounded by the Linhu Department. Chiang knew that he was left alone and helpless. , So he called Chen Geng and asked him to give Tan Shuqing a death order, not allowed to retreat.

Tan Shuqing launched a new round of confrontation after receiving the order.But in a moment, he was beaten back by Lin Hubu, and Jiang Jieshi, who was disappointed with Tan Shuqing, placed his last hope on Chen Geng.

Under Chiang Kai-shek’s critical assignment, Chen Geng served as the acting commander of the Third Division. However, when he returned to the battlefield again to organize the escaped fighters to continue fighting, no one listened to his command, so Chen Geng had no choice but to fight. Seeing Chen Geng's return, and listening to the outside artillery fire, a panic arose in Chiang Kai-shek's heart. He had the idea to escape, but because of his face, he refused to give the order to retreat. He even said: "Now I only have to commit suicide to become a benevolent."

When Chen Geng on the side heard this, he immediately realized that Chiang Kai-shek needed someone to give him a step to retreat. So Chen Geng persuaded:

"Principal, we only lost one division, and this division was adapted from the old Cantonese army, not from the Huangpu Military Academy. We will retreat first and then fight with them."

Apparently, Chiang Kai-shek was very satisfied with Chen Geng's steps, so he gave up suicidal thoughts and gave the order to retreat.

However, Chiang Kai-shek was so scared that his legs were weak at this time, and there was no way to run. Looking at the enemy getting closer and closer, Chen Geng had to carry him on his back and ran all the way to the Qin River and drove him. Escorted Jiang.

After the war,Chiang Kai-shek became closer to Chen Geng, even bluntly saying that Chen Geng was the Whampoa spirit, and transferred him to his attendant's room as an adviser.

However, Chiang Kai-shek’s anti-communist road is destined to run counter to Chen Geng, who is a communist. Moreover, Chiang Kai-shek is quite taboo about Chen Geng’s status as a communist, and even set a rule not to allow him to lead soldiers.

Chen Geng, who recognized the reality, reported his situation to Zhou Enlai, and then proposed to Chiang Kai-shek to go home to visit relatives. Chiang Kai-shek knew well that the next time I saw each other this time, he might be the enemy, but in view of his life-saving grace, he still approved the leave and paid the travel expenses.

On April 12, 1927, Chiang Kai-shek launched a "counter-revolutionary coup" and broke with the Communist Party. Since then, Chen Geng and Chiang Kai-shek parted ways, and resolutely embarked on the revolutionary road of the Communist Party.

Chiang Kai-shek has expressed regret for this on many occasions. Even after the Kuomintang agents captured Chen Geng, Chiang Kai-shek personally came forward to persuade him to "abandon the dark and cast the light".

It’s just that no matter how attractive the conditions are, Chen Geng firmly rejected them. At this time, the two people are already typical of different ways and involuntarily conspiring. After many encounters, Chiang Kai-shek finally gave up and forced The pressure of , Song Qingling and others released Chen Geng.
